Alan Rickman's jaw and brow line hold the face, with a well-angled corner on a long ramus, wide cheekbones and temples, ears flat to the head and lips sitting right on the profile line. The nose and the spacing work against him, with a shallow root running into a humped bridge and a tip that droops well below the nostrils, eyes set far wider than one apart, a chin set back and a jaw that eases into the neck.
